Friday was my class mate from primary 3-6. Coincidentally, he lived in the same area with me. Though his house was a little bit far from mine but it was trekable. Friday's aunty just brought him from the village to the city newly that was how he was registered in our school so he could acquire formal education. Friday was older than us all in the class with at least 4 years. I remember the first time I saw pubic hair was the day Friday and I went out to ease ourselves during break session. As my eyes turned towards Friday's pipipi I saw hair all over the place and out of shock and surprised, I asked him what was that and he just replied that with time I will get to understand. Long story made short. We left primary school same year but Friday and I were no longer friends with reasons which I will give later. when I was in JSS1, Friday had already started working with a bus driver as a conductor. We hardly see him in the area because of his new job. he goes out very early and closes very late at night. The day I stop by at his aunt's house to check on him as old friend I was told that he no longer stays with her, he's chosing quick money over his future and that he now associate with bad friends. For close to 10 years me and Friday never saw each other. I had already forgotten if I ever met or knew anyone like him. I had finished my secondary school, gained admission to UNIBEN faculty of education. in my 3rd year in sch I was posted to Oko prison in Benin City to teach in the prison adult education center. One beautiful morning as I was walking majestically to the literacy center. I saw a young man with handcuff in his hand and was being ordered around by the prison warder. when I turned to look at his face, behold it was my old friend Friday. When he saw me, he bowed his head in shame. I called his name but he shamefully refused to answer. like a blink of an eye, he was escorted away by the prison warder. when I got to my class I couldn't concentrate for some minute. I was just wondering what on Earth could possibly be the reason why he was in prison? Then I remembered some of his life style during the short period we were friends then I was no longer surprised that Friday finally landed in prison. 1. Back then in primary school, one day he asked me to follow him to where they sale buns, eggroll etc. when we got there, he just pointed to the headmaster's office from a distance that the head master asked him to come buy 2 egg rolls that when he's less busy he will send someone to bring the money. the gullible seller just gave Friday 2 egg rolls. when we left he gave me 1 and he ate the other. That was when I knew Friday deceived the man. But what to do? if I dare report Friday it means I'm in for a big trouble. 2. That buns seller wasn't the only 1 Friday deceived. That was how he was busy visiting different shops where they sell things deceiving them in the name of the head master and head mistress. Friday was also bringing huge amount to sch back then. I believed he was stealing from his aunt's provision shop because he was the one managing the shop after school. Of all his activities in primary school, the 1 that really shocked me most was the day we finished our promotion exam to primary 5. Friday asked me to wait for him that he wants to see the class teacher. I didn't know his intention but I had to obey. when all the pupils had left remaining me, Friday and the teacher, then Friday went to meet the class teacher telling her that he didn't perform well in the exam and that the teacher should promote him that he was ready to pay the teacher if she agrees. The class teacher was really mad at Friday. She started shouting and insulting my friend. he walked Friday out of her sight. Friday would have really influenced me negatively if not for the timely intervention of my parents that adviced me to stop associating with him because of some behavior he was exibiting. I wanted to use the advantage of the fact that I was working there temporarily to plead with some of the prison warders who were my friends to give me the opportunity to see him so we could talk one on one even if it's just 10 minute. But then, I couldn't remember his surename. hence identifying him from other Fridays in the prison wasn't going to be an easy task. Only God knows what actually led Friday to prison |
